In Galway there are two main tackle shops, Duffs and Corrib Tackle. I'm not sure if either sell peeler but corrib is your best bet for frozen lug. I would ring ahead to check if they have any in stock rather than arriving down depending on them. I have looked for lug in duffys numerours times in the past but they haven't had any, however it may be worth giving them a ring as well.
